Job Overview: We are seeking a Clinical Pharmacist to join our healthcare team. The ideal candidate will provide expert pharmaceutical care to patients in a clinical setting, focusing on patient care, and medication administration. The job role will be required to be working at 2 different practices within the PCN. 

Main duties of the job 

The Pharmacist will undertake the following tasks. To carry out medication reviews face to face or remote and proactively manage patients ( some with complex polypharmacy). This will include patient education, prescribing and monitoring as per guidelines and within professional competencies. To carry out face-to-face and telephone consultations with patients for Structured Medication Reviews. Work closely with the wider team, advising and supporting on medicine management issues. Undertake prescribing audits. Ensure that the practice is encouraged to promote cost effective prescribing. Ensure medicines are prescribed and monitored as per the most current guidelines. Ensure that the practice systems for drug safety and drug safety monitoring are adhered to at all times. This work will include regular safety audits. To reauthorise medication for repeat prescribing within scope of practice. Identify patients suitable for repeat prescribing, liaising with the relevant clinicians as required. Review and implement safe prescribing systems for vulnerable patients, improving compliance support clinicians with the management of patients suffering from drug and alcohol dependencies. Share knowledge and learning with the wider teams. Attend regular practice meetings. Represent the practice at outside events. Contribute to achieving high IIF/ QOF targets. Undertake medication reviews for housebound/care home patients as needed. Take an active role to help/ support practice initiatives.
